SummaryCarolina Cat is the exclusive distribution partner in Western North Carolina for Atom Power's revolutionary Level 2 EV Charging Systems (Electric Vehicle Supply Equipment:
EVSE).
The EVSE Sales Specialist is responsible for actively promoting EVSE solutions directly to high value end users, consulting engineers and contractors; supporting the Carolina Cat Power Systems Sales team, and promoting and supporting EVSE sales for certain other dealers across North America with their EVSE product sales efforts.
The role requires a balance of technical acumen and sales skill to successfully optimize EVSE solution proposals, influence engineers and end users, provide technical support to existing sales channels, and successfully sell to commercial, industrial, multifamily residential and municipal customers.
Essential Functions Identify and develop opportunities to grow sales of EVSE products and integrated solutions with new and existing customers.
Develop and execute territory coverage strategy to ensure successful relationships with key accounts and prospects in the Charlotte, Triad and Asheville markets.
Develop and execute business development plan for these EVSE products towards several other dealers across North America.
Review specifications and RFP's, develop accurate proposals and successfully influence decision-makers for EVSE system sales.
Develop a close working relationship with the Carolina Cat Power Systems sales team to partner on integrated solutions and create and close opportunities from internally generated leads for EVSE systems.
Utilize online and hands-on training options to develop expertise in product features, application, performance and configuration options of EVSE products and other related solutions.
Collaborate with representatives from OEM and key supply-chain partners on engineering, specification, performance, pricing, and delivery questions to ensure customer satisfaction throughout the sales cycle.
Be in tune with competitor strategy, offerings and broader market trends.
Maintain important records such as critical interactions, opportunities, quotations and project schedules within Salesforce CRM.
Other duties as assigned.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
